鄂尔多斯超级盆地形成演化
Formation and evolution of the Ordos super basin
摘要
Abstract
As a super basin,the Ordos Basin currently lacks a unified understanding of its Paleozoic-early Mesozoic tectono-sedimentary evolutionary stages and key basin prototypes.This study systematically examines the tectono-sedimentary evolution of the Hinggan-Mongolian and Qin-Qi orogenic belts,regional unconformities and distribution of Paleozoic formations within the basin,stratigraphic genesis and distribution of volcanic tuff events,and sedimentary filling characteristics from the Paleozoic to Middle Triassic.The tectono-sedimentary evolution of the Ordos Basin is divided into eight stages in this periods.During the Cambrian and Early-Middle Ordovician periods,three types of basin prototypes coexisted:passive continental margin subsidence along the southwestern margin,northwest margin graben,and intra-cratonic subsidence in the central-eastern region.The Late Ordovician had coexistence of two basin prototypes:post-arc rift along the southwestern margin and northwest margin graben.The Late Carboniferous-Early Permian witnessed coexistence of two basin prototypes:intra-cratonic subsidence and post-arc rift along the northwest margin.Following mid-Permian land-building movements,intra-cratonic subsidence and Baotou foreland basin developed during the Late Permian-Middle Triassic.Based on the development and distribution of basin prototypes from the Cambrian to Middle Triassic,their superimposed relationships,and the oil and gas geological conditions they control,combined with recent exploration progress,this study proposes that the Lower Paleozoic formations along the southern margin,sub-salt formations in the central-eastern region,Upper Ordovician shale oil and gas along the western margin,and multi-type natural gas in the Upper Paleozoic constitute the oil and gas succession zones of the Ordos super basin.关键词
